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A header bar assembly has a row of header bar elements mounted on a fixed header bar section. The assembly includes a first moveable wing having mounted thereon one or more further header bar elements, the fixed header bar section supporting at the first end a first pillar extending generally perpendicular to the fixed header bar section and via which the first moveable wing is retained moveably captive relative to the fixed header bar section. The first moveable wing is moveable relative to the first pillar vertically and rotatably from an operative, deployed position in which it extends generally parallel to the fixed header bar section to a stowed position through vertical movement on the first pillar and rotation such that the first moveable wing lies adjacent the fixed header bar section inboard of the first pillar.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

The invention claimed is: 1. A header bar assembly comprising a row of header bar elements mounted on a fixed header bar section; and a first moveable wing having mounted thereon one or more wing header bar elements, wherein the fixed header bar section supports at a first end a first pillar extending generally perpendicular to the fixed header bar section and a first eye received over the first pillar and supporting the first moveable wing relative to the fixed header bar section, the first eye and the first moveable wing being moveable relative to the first pillar vertically and rotatably from an operative, deployed position in which the first movable wing is an extension of the fixed header bar section to a stowed position through vertical movement on the first pillar and rotation such that the first moveable wing lies adjacent the fixed header bar section inboard of the first pillar, and wherein the header bar assembly further comprises a motor mechanically connected to the first eye for rotating and elevating the first eye between the deployed position and the stowed position. 2. The header bar assembly according to claim 1 , further comprising: at a second end of the fixed header bar section opposite the first end a second moveable wing having mounted thereon one or more header bar elements, the fixed header bar section supporting at the second end a second pillar extending generally perpendicular to the fixed header bar section and a second eye received over the second pillar and supporting the second moveable wing relative to the fixed header bar section, the second eye and the second moveable wing being moveable relative to the second pillar vertically and rotatably from an operative, deployed position in which the second moveable wing is an extension of the fixed header bar section to a stowed position through vertical movement on the second pillar and rotation such that the second moveable wing lies adjacent the fixed header bar section inboard of the second pillar; and a motor mechanically connected to the second eye for rotating and elevating the second eye between the deployed position and the stowed position. 3. The header bar assembly according to claim 1 , wherein the first movable wing is movable from the stowed position through rotation of the first moveable wing out of parallel with the fixed header bar section before the vertical movement. 4. The header bar assembly according to claim 1 , wherein the first pillar extends vertically upwardly relative to the fixed header bar section. 5. The header bar assembly according to claim 2 , wherein the rotations of the first and second moveable wings are through horizontal arcs. 6. The header bar assembly according to claim 1 , wherein the first moveable wing is moveable from its stowed position to its deployed position through horizontal rotation relative to the associated said first pillar away from the fixed header bar section, vertical movement on the first pillar, and further horizontal rotation such that the first moveable wing lies parallel to the fixed header bar section. 7. The header bar assembly according to claim 1 , further comprising a drive mechanism for causing movement of at least one of the header bar elements and at least one of the one or more wing header bar elements relative to the header bar section, a respective drive coupler/decoupler disengaging the drive mechanism from the at least one of the one or more wing header bar elements upon, during, or before movement of the first moveable wing between the deployed position and the stowed position. 8. The header bar assembly according to claim 7 , wherein the drive coupler/decoupler couples the drive mechanism to the at least one of the one or more wing header bar elements of the first moveable wing when the first moveable wing lies parallel to the fixed header bar section. 9. The header bar assembly according to claim 1 , wherein the row of header bar elements comprises forwardly projecting elements for engaging a crop to be harvested.
